Fished the cedar tree patters,,,Very slow. Found a windy flat and ran a 4 pole spider rig...WOW 30 fish in two hours just dong a figure 8 in a opening on the flat. Fish were hitting roadrunners, with the wind we were moving pretty fast and the action sometimes got crazey.... Sorry for no pics, not much on that sort of thing, but ill work on it.

I have Driftmaster on my boat. 4 rod holders on one T post. I will be using Perotti next year. Much easier to make quick minor adjustments to them. Little on the expensive side but they make up for it in quality.
